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2890 767086232 810685
8213434048 55
8213434048 55
96489 72812558 423815428
All about undefined
Interested in learning more?
8213434048 55
96489 72812558 423815428
See more
4061 8755530938
9382411 97949 086901 49 6956568
See more
41574 770
21 39772049 07925
See more